How to change local drives letters which are automatically mapped?

Actually, the local users drives are automatically mapped like this:
D$ => U
C$ => V

I would like to change these letters, and simply have:
C$ => C
D$ => D

for users convenience.

Is it possible to do this?
(for information, the server drives are hidden for users)

Thank you.
 
During installation of citrix (untill FR2) remapping serverdrives was an option. With FR3 this is a tool in the root of the cdrom.

Notice however, that remapping serverdrives on a productionserver with software allready on it, is asking for trouble.
All software that is %systemroot% aware, but has hardcoded c: entries in registry and inifiles, WILL STOP WORKING.
This even includes MS software.
